WebThe answer varies depending on the temperature of the oven. It is recommended to bake the meatloaf between 350-375 degrees Fahrenheit. At 350 degrees, a 4-pound meatloaf will take about 2 hours to 2 hours and 40 minutes. At 375 degrees, a 4-pound meatloaf should take 1 hour 30 minutes to 1 hour and 50 minutes.
